Output 34d29d328ae510b72c2186f1a8370b0dfdd226b2b6229e1ab1412615858e2c48:0

value
40300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e77c7e247b8961a1b4a0d46f73c6e8c0718a9945 OP_EQUALVERIFY OP_CHECKSIG
address
1N6zEDnD84UMLHB5swyhkvax8iQmA77UUD
transaction
34d29d328ae510b72c2186f1a8370b0dfdd226b2b6229e1ab1412615858e2c48
spent
true